Icebreaker Toolkit: Simple Openers That Actually Work
Feeling unsure what to say is normal. Start with low-pressure, specific openers that invite a response without sounding like a copy-paste line. Below are patterns you can adapt to any profile and a few examples to try right away.
Profile-Based Hooks
- Notice + question: Spot one detail, make a short remark, then ask a related question. Example: "I see you hike—what trail made you fall in love with the outdoors?"
- Curiosity pick: Pick a small, unusual thing from their photos or bio. Example: "That vintage camera in your photo—do you have a favorite film shot?"
Low-Pressure Conversation Starters
- Either/or prompts: Give two easy options so they can reply quickly. Example: "Coffee or tea on a rainy afternoon—what wins for you?"
- One-sentence invite: Keep it short and conversational. Example: "That playlist looks great—any song you’d recommend as a first listen?"
Adaptable Opener Patterns
- Observation + tiny opinion + question: "I love that you mentioned sushi—I'm team salmon. What’s your go-to roll?"
- Playful challenge: "You said you run marathons. I bet I can guess your favorite post-run snack—wrong or right?"
- Shared-interest starter: "You like indie movies—which recent film stuck with you the most?"
Light Callbacks And Follow-Ups
- Reference their words: Echo a phrase from their profile to show you read it. Example: "You mentioned weekend markets—any stalls I shouldn’t miss?"
- Short, curious follow-up: If they answer, keep momentum with one more simple question. Avoid rapid-fire interrogation.
What To Avoid
- Generic lines: Skip vague openers like "Hey" or "You’re cute"—they don’t give anything to respond to.
- Forced compliments: Compliment something specific and true, not an overblown praise that feels rehearsed.
- Too intense too fast: Avoid heavy topics or personal questions on the first message. Aim for comfortable curiosity.
Practice a couple of these patterns, keep messages short and human, and adapt examples to the person you’re messaging. Small, specific details beat long, generic messages every time.
